Crystallization
| Crystalization Experiments | ||||
|---|---|---|---|---|
| ID | Method | pH | Temperature | Details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 4 | 298 | 0.1M sodium citrate, 0.05M ammonium bromide, 15% polyethylene glycol 4000, 0.001M hemin chloride, pH 4.0, VAPOR DIFFUSION, HANGING DROP, temperature 298K |
